Yu Ming angrily clapped his hands, but he forgot that given his physical condition, even raising his hand was a difficult task. In the end, he could only lean on the armrest, gasping heavily, his throat making a hoarse sound like a broken bellows. 0
 
"The four major sects want to collect, so you have to give it to them. How am I supposed to explain this?" 0
 
Yu Shen quickly advised against it, suggesting that they should just agree for now and later find an excuse to decline. Even if that esteemed person found out, they wouldn't say much. 0
 
Yu Ming simmered with anger for a moment, then felt that Yu Shen had a point. However, such matters should be decided by themselves to avoid appearing ignorant of the situation. "Let the people below wait for now. I'll consult that esteemed person's opinion first." 0
 
Yu Shen lowered his head and respectfully withdrew. 0
 
When Miaochun Valley learned that Linlang wanted them to wait for a day or two, they found it somewhat strange but said nothing about it. The Soul Condensing Grass was a rare item; even though Linlang Pavilion was responsible for its procurement, it was still a significant transaction for them. Their hesitation was understandable. 0
 
Shu Qingyao nodded. "Since that's the case, let's wait a few days." 0
 
Upon hearing that Tongling had already found a method, everyone at Qingjing Peak was filled with excitement. Lan Wanyu took out her privately stored Soul Condensing Grass and squeezed its juice onto Yu Miaoyin's lips. After a stick of incense had passed, she slowly awakened. 0
 
However, her expression was dazed, as if she couldn't recognize the several senior sisters around her. 0
 
Seeing her like this made Su Lingyue's heart skip a beat. Suppressing her unease, she gently spoke up, "Third Junior Sister, how do you feel?" 0
 
"Third Junior Sister?" 0
 
Is she calling me? 0
 
She was indeed the third disciple of Qingjing Peak, but when did she come here? She couldn't recall anything at all. Moreover, why were there so many gaps in her memory? It was all fragmented pieces without any context before or after. 0
 
Yu Miaoyin held her head in confusion and knocked on it lightly, hoping it would help jog her memory. 0
 
Seeing her in this state, everyone understood that Yu Miaoyin's recovery might not be as complete as they hoped, but no one spoke up. 0
 
Lan Wanyu stepped forward and gently yet firmly held her hand to prevent her from hurting herself further. "Third Senior Sister, how do you feel? Is your head hurting?" 0
 
After a moment of daze, Yu Miaoyin hesitated before speaking. "I can't remember many things... and it hurts! I keep feeling like bugs are biting me; they're making me bleed all over!" 0
 
Recalling that never-ending nightmare made Yu Miaoyin shiver involuntarily. She hugged her arms tightly and trembled slightly, feeling utterly unsafe. 0
 
Seeing this, Lan Wanyu simply embraced her gently and softly patted her shoulder. 0
 
 
"Third Senior Sister, it's alright now, it's alright." 0
 
"How much do you remember about yourself?" 0
 
Yu Miaoyin was taken aback, her gaze gradually becoming unfocused. She bit her lip, seemingly wanting to knock on her own head, but Lan Wanyu immediately advised against it. 0
 
"Third Senior Sister, you're still weak. You should rest and not think about other things right now." 0
 
Just as they were about to turn and leave, Yu Miaoyin suddenly grabbed Lan Wanyu's hand. 0
 
"What's wrong? Is there somewhere else that hurts?" 0
 
Yu Miaoyin hesitated. Although her whole body ached, there was one thing that mattered more than the pain. 0
 
She stammered, uncertain. "I feel like I've forgotten someone important. Do you know who it is?" 0
 
The others exchanged glances, their expressions shifting slightly. 0
 
Aside from the few of them, there was one person who hadn’t come—Ye Xiuyuan. He probably knew he was being blamed for what happened to Third Senior Sister, which is why he had been avoiding them all this time. Even now, with Yu Miaoyin's awakening being such an important event, he hadn’t dared to come near. 0
 
Feng Hongying fumed. "Him? What does he have to do with anything? Third Senior Sister, why are you still thinking about him? If it weren't for him, would you be in this state?" 0
 
"You don’t even care about yourself, and yet you’re still worried about Ye Xiuyuan?" 0
 
"Knowing you’ve woken up, that Ye Xiuyuan hasn’t even dared to come over!" 0
 
As Feng Hongying grew more agitated and seemed ready to say something even harsher, Su Lingyue shot her a glare and warned in a cold voice. 0
 
"Enough! Third Senior Sister just woke up; you shouldn’t say these things." 0
 
Feng Hongying pressed her lips together and fell silent in frustration. 0
 
Was Ye Xiuyuan really enchanting Third Senior Sister? How could she still think of him like this? 0
 
Who knew that upon hearing Feng Hongying's words, a flash of anger crossed Yu Miaoyin's face, but then she listened to the sincerity in her tone and her own uncertainty began to surface. 0
 
"He’s not that kind of person, right? Where is he? I want to see him." 0
 
Hearing this, Lan Wanyu and Su Lingyue both sighed softly in unison. 0
 
 
Su Lingyue said, "Don't be anxious, I'll have someone bring him here right away." She gave Feng Hongying a meaningful glance. 0
 
Feng Hongying was reluctant, but under Su Lingyue's stern gaze, she complied and left. 0
 
Before long, she returned with Ye Xiuyuan. Ye Xiuyuan wore a gentle smile, but upon seeing Yu Miaoyin, his eyes turned red, as if he were overwhelmed with emotion. 0
 
"Senior Sister, I thought you would never wake up!" he exclaimed. "I heard you wanted to see me, so I rushed over immediately. Senior Sister, it was all my fault that day. If I had stayed by your side, perhaps you wouldn't have encountered such misfortune! If only I had been more attentive and reminded the other sisters to find you sooner, maybe you wouldn't have suffered so much." 0
 
Ye Xiuyuan had been holding back for days. Now that he saw an opportunity to speak to Yu Miaoyin, he wished to pour out everything at once to alleviate the other sisters' grievances against him. The earlier resentment from the senior sisters stemmed mainly from Yu Miaoyin's prolonged unconsciousness. If she woke up now and forgave him, surely the others would no longer blame him. 0
 
He wiped away his tears, his voice choked with emotion as he tried to continue playing the victim. But then he noticed Yu Miaoyin staring at him blankly, her tone uncertain. 0
 
"Who are you?" 0
 
Ye Xiuyuan was taken aback, confusion etched on his face. "Senior Sister, I'm Ye Xiuyuan! Your junior brother! You don't remember me? Just a moment ago, Fifth Senior Sister said you wanted to see me!" 0
 
Yu Miaoyin tilted her head and scrutinized him for a moment before speaking sternly. "I only have one junior brother, Qi Xiao. Where did you come from?" 0
 
Ye Xiuyuan opened his mouth in shock, his face paling as he found himself at a loss for words. He looked up at Yu Miaoyin's head and noticed a glaring negative ten above it. Just moments ago it had been zero, but after he claimed to be her junior brother, it had dropped by ten. 0
 
Su Lingyue quickly stepped in to mediate. "Third Junior Sister, it's understandable that you might not remember everything; he really is our junior brother." 0
 
Yu Miaoyin pouted in displeasure. "I don't want to see him! Where's Qi Xiao? I've been sick for so long; why hasn't he come to see me?" 0
 
As she spoke, her tone carried an undertone of grievance. 0
